Description

Belfast City Council invites expressions of interest from suitably qualified providers for the management of medical and first aid services at the Fleadh Cheoil event in Belfast, August 2026.

This includes, but is not limited to: Establishment and operation of a dedicated medical centre, Provision and maintenance of appropriate medical equipment, Deployment of trained medical and first aid personnel, Supply of suitable vehicles for medical response, Delivery of relevant training and certification, Provision of radios or other communication equipment to support medical coordination. EOIs should be emailed to cps@belfastcity.gov.uk by Friday 28 November 2025. On receipt, Bidders will be issued a Project Brief and asked to re‑confirm interest. Those who re‑confirm will be invited to further stages, likely including:

Stage 1 - Engagement to assess capability and scope requirements. Stage 2 - Competitive tendering.

Any value stated is indicative only, with the final value determined through market engagement.

Justification for not publishing a preliminary market engagement notice

The Council has opted not to publish a separate preliminary market engagement notice as this Expression of Interest exercise serves the same purpose. By inviting EOIs directly, the Council is able to gauge market capacity, capability and appetite, while keeping the process proportionate and straightforward. Further stages are yet to be determined and may be dictated by the level of interest from the market but at this stage will likely include:

Stage 1 - Engagement with interested Bidders to better under capability and capacity to help scope the requirement

Stage 2 - A competitive tendering stage
